One of the BIGGEST instances of cheating that I think has the most substantial impact on the season but doesn’t get talked about as much is in episode 7 of Survivor South Pacific. It’s the final tribal immunity challenge right before the merge, both tribes are tied even with members, so this win pretty much dictates the rest of the game. This is the notorious Jack and Jill immunity/reward challenge combo. It’s nearing the end of the challenge, the tribes have to retrieve their last bag of puzzle pieces for their puzzle, it’s neck and neck, and Upolu sends out Albert and Sofie, who are blindfolded and tied together. Savaii is catches up to them at the bag untying post because Albert is taking a long time untying his bag from the post and repeatedly tries to yank it off. After a minute of Albert trying to get the bag, Albert just rips the tip of the bag off of the post with the rope still attached to it and heads back. In the episode you can actually see in the camera shot, the blue tip of the bag and rope still attached to the post. Ozzy stays there and you can see him properly untie the bag before heading back. Once they get back to the puzzle station they have to open up the tied bags which Savaii takes time doing, yet Upolu has their bags opened up first and thus goes on to narrowly win that crucial immunity challenge. Here's the hack. Alternate between moving the smallest piece (always in the same direction) as odd number moves and don't move the smallest piece on even moves (which ever of the larger pieces can move to the only place it can move.) And the moves double+1 with each layer, powers of two minus one (1,3,7,15,31,63,127...)
